Why It’s Hard to Grow on Amazon Without Expert Support

Amazon doesn’t exactly make life easy for sellers. If you’ve ever sat scratching your head, wondering why your listings aren’t ranking, why your ads are spending without converting, or why someone’s suddenly jumped on your listing and undercut your price, then you already know what we’re talking about.

Selling on Amazon isn’t like selling on Shopify or running a Google Ads campaign. It’s its own beast with its own rules, its own penalties, and its own way of doing things. The algorithm is layered, the customer expectations are sky-high, and every decision you make, from images to keywords to shipping options, feeds back into how visible your products are. Get one bit wrong, and you can tank your own listings without even realising.

Then there’s the issue of time. You’re meant to be running a brand, not chasing hijackers, checking conversion reports, or working out why your ACoS has spiked 20% overnight. And even if you do try to manage all of this yourself, Amazon’s always shifting the goalposts. One week, it’s pushing video. Next, it’s downranking listings that aren’t using brand analytics properly. Blink for a second and you’re behind again.
